In other words, the rash of … WebApr 12, 2024 · Juvenile spring eruption (JSE) is a variant of polymorphous light eruption (PMLE), which is the most common form of light induced dermatosis. With JSE, exposure to sunlight in early spring or summer results in a papulovesicular rash that usually resolves within 1 to 2 weeks. Most cases are mild and do not require treatment. There is no single disease called a sun allergy, but the sun can cause many skin conditions. WebSymptoms of polymorphic light eruption. An itchy or burning rash appears within hours, or up to 2 to 3 days after exposure to sunlight. It lasts for up to 2 weeks, healing without scarring. The rash usually appears on the parts …
